Bealach

/ˈbæləx/ noun

In Irish and Scottish Gaelic, a mountain pass, narrow valley, or natural passage through hills.

From Irish Gaelic 'bealach' meaning 'passage' or 'pass.' The word appears extensively in place names across Ireland and Scotland, preserving ancient travel routes.
